This is a simple parser for tagged comments.
npm install tagged-comment-parserThis is a simple parser for tagged comments.
``js
import { parse, tryParse } from "tagged-comment-parser";
const result = parse("@cached @alias:foo this comment is tagged!");
/*
result:
{
"comment": "this comment is tagged!",
"tags": {
"cached": true,
"alias": "foo"
}
}
*/
// If you want to avoid exceptions, use tryParse
const result = tryParse(null);
/*
result:
{
"comment": undefined,
"tags": {}
}
*/
`
The tags can appear as the first xor last part of the string.
- '@tag' (no value specified): tag will have a value of true'@tag:something'
- (value after colon): tag will be the string 'something''@tag(12, "some string")'
- (parentheses with multiple values): tag will be the array ["12", "some string"]`
